Ramps provide no-step transition between 2 levels
• “Rise = vertical distance to overcome
• “Run” = horizontal distance over which the rise occurs
• Ratio of Rise / Run = “Slope” referred to as 1:12, 1 in 12, 1 inch per foot
• Building Code term “Ramp” means any pathway greater than 1:20 slope, and which may not exceed 1:12.

Required elements of a ramp[ Sec 405, ANSI A117.1-2003 ]
• Landings at both top and bottom - 60” in direction of travel
• Cross Slope max of 1:48
• Floor surfaces - Non-slip & self draining
• Clear Width of at least 36” (measured between handrails)
• Maximum Rise of 30”
• Handrails - 34-38” AFF & grasp-able [see Sec 505 ]
• Edge protection within 4” of the floor

ConstructionIn existing homes, overcoming 16-24”
rise is common, so planning is important
· How steep a ramp can the user handle?
· Location: zoning setbacks may apply and generally do if there is a roof
· Layout: single or multiple runs

ConstructionEvery run requires a landing, top & bottom.
Treated lumber must be used for exterior, wooden ramps.
![Page 18: 1 WELCOME A Webinar Series Sponsored by the Wisconsin Department of Health Services Webcast #6 What’s So Hard About Building a Ramp? With Amy McGrath,](https://reader035.fdocuments.in/reader035/viewer/2022070308/551c394b55034693488b4717/html5/thumbnails/18.jpg)
18
Non-slip surface
3/8” gaps are the maximum allowed to prevent wheelchair wheels from engaging the openings
